misoneism
mis·o·ne·ism
/
ˌmɪs
oʊˈni
ɪz
əm, ˌmaɪ
soʊ-
/
Show Spelled
[
mis-oh-
nee
-iz-
uh
m, mahy-soh-
]
Show IPA
noun
hatred or dislike of what is new or represents change.
Origin:
1885–90;
<
Italian
misoneismo.
See
miso-
,
neo-
,
-ism
Related forms
mis·o·ne·ist,
noun
mis·o·ne·is·tic,
adjective

Etymonline
Word Origin & History
misoneism
"hatred of novelty," from
miso-
+ Gk. neos "new" (see
new
).
